Dr. John F. Griese
I graduated from Purdue School of Veterinary Medicine in 1981 and
received a Masters of Hospital Administration from the executive
Krannert/AHHA in 1990. I have owned Paw Prints Animal Hospital since
1984.
I have three children Blake, Rachel and Tom. All off them have
graduated from college and left home, which makes us empty nesters.
Gai, my wife, works as an interior decorator and also works behind the
scenes at Paw Prints to help out. Outside of work I enjoy gourmet
cooking and love to collect wines from around the world
As a small boy I worked on my grandparent’s farm in Southern Indiana
helping with the crops and livestock during the summers, this influence
along with my exposure to small animals at a local veterinarian’s
office as a kennel boy – now called "animal care specialist", and my
love for medicine led me to become a veterinarian. When I am not being
a veterinarian I deal in real estate. I am a licensed real estate
broker in the Sate of Indiana. I invest in houses with Norfleet
Builders to build new homes and small commercial buildings in the
Lafayette area.
I have one Italian greyhound named Sweet Pea and a great cat. I feel
blessed to be a veterinarian in a great town and enjoy serving the
Lafayette community.

Dr. Brenda Bunton
Dr.
Brenda Bunton is a 2000 graduate of Purdue University School of
Veterinary Medicine. She also received her undergraduate and Masters
Degrees from Purdue University of Animal Sciences. She has been
employed by Paw Prints Animal Hospital since January 2001.
Dr. Bunton enjoys visiting with puppies and kittens and watching them
mature to happy healthy family members. She also works with medically
ill patients and performs soft tissue surgery.
Dr. Bunton and her husband Mark, who is also a Purdue Alumnus, stay
busy chasing after their two sons. The oldest is 5 and the youngest is
2. The entire family is loyal Purdue fans, and enjoys attending as many
Purdue sporting and entertaining events as possible. At home they enjoy
the company of the 2 dogs, a Labrador and a Labrador mix. Occasionally
they will raise a steer or two on their mini farm. Come visit us at Paw

Dr. Michael Booth
Dr. Booth attended veterinary school at Colorado State University,
graduating in 1980. He has practiced in small animal clinics in Oregon
and with special interest in surgery and dentistry since that time. Dr.
Booth moved to Indiana in June of 2007 to be closer to family and raise
his new twin sons born May 15, 2007. In addition, he has a son 25, a
daughter 27, and a grandson 5. Dr. Booth’s pet family consists of three
dogs and two cats.
Dr. Booth brings to Paw Prints a special interest in dentistry that
spans a quarter century and has participated in the evolution of
veterinary dentistry from the "scale 'em or pull 'em" era to the
current advanced programs involving digital oral radiology, endodontics
and periodontic therapy. He is currently a member of the American
Veterinary Dentistry Society.
